The global Patient-Controlled Analgesic (PCA) pump market is poised for robust growth, driven by an increasing prevalence of chronic pain conditions and a rising demand for effective pain management solutions post-surgery and during labor. The market, valued at approximately $106.83 million, is projected to expand at a Compound Annual Growth Rate (CAGR) of 5.49% from 2019 to 2033. This growth trajectory underscores the critical role PCA pumps play in improving patient comfort and recovery outcomes. Key drivers include advancements in drug delivery technology, enhancing the precision and safety of PCA systems, and a growing awareness among healthcare providers and patients about the benefits of patient autonomy in pain management. The market is segmented by type into Electronic and Mechanical pumps, with electronic variants likely dominating due to their advanced features, programmability, and data logging capabilities. Hospitals represent the largest application segment, followed by specialty clinics and ambulatory surgical centers, reflecting the widespread adoption of PCA therapy across various healthcare settings.


The market landscape is characterized by a competitive environment with established players like Baxter International Inc., B. Braun Melsungen AG, and Smiths Group plc. These companies are actively involved in research and development to introduce innovative PCA solutions that address evolving clinical needs. However, certain restraints may temper the growth rate, including the initial cost of PCA pump acquisition and maintenance, the need for specialized training for healthcare professionals, and stringent regulatory approvals for new devices. Geographically, North America is expected to lead the market, driven by a well-established healthcare infrastructure and high healthcare spending. Asia Pacific, with its rapidly growing economies and increasing healthcare access, presents a significant opportunity for market expansion. Despite the robust growth trajectory, the Patient-Controlled Analgesic (PCA) Pump market is not without its inherent challenges and restraints, which warrant careful consideration by stakeholders. A significant hurdle lies in the high initial cost associated with acquiring advanced electronic PCA pumps, particularly for smaller healthcare facilities or those in resource-constrained regions. The upfront investment for these sophisticated devices, coupled with ongoing maintenance and operational expenses, can pose a significant financial burden, thereby limiting widespread adoption in certain markets. Furthermore, the complexity of programming and operating certain PCA pumps can present a steep learning curve for some healthcare professionals, potentially leading to errors if adequate training is not provided. This necessitates robust training programs and ongoing education to ensure safe and effective utilization. Another critical concern revolves around the potential for misuse or over-administration of analgesics, even with built-in safety features. While PCA pumps aim to provide patient control, vigilant monitoring by healthcare professionals remains essential to prevent adverse events, such as respiratory depression. The regulatory landscape surrounding medical devices, while crucial for ensuring safety and efficacy, can also introduce complexities and lengthy approval processes for new PCA pump technologies and software updates. This can slow down the pace of innovation and market entry. Lastly, the availability and adoption of alternative pain management strategies, including non-pharmacological interventions and newer analgesic formulations, could potentially pose a competitive restraint. Healthcare providers continuously evaluate various options to optimize pain management, and the perceived benefits and cost-effectiveness of alternatives might influence the market share of PCA pumps in specific clinical scenarios. Addressing these challenges through cost-effective solutions, comprehensive training, and continuous regulatory dialogue will be vital for the sustained growth of the PCA pump market.

In terms of segmentation, the Electronic PCA Pump segment is expected to dominate the market. This dominance is attributable to several key advantages that electronic pumps offer over their mechanical counterparts.
The continuous innovation in developing more advanced and user-friendly electronic PCA pumps, coupled with their superior safety and efficacy profiles, positions this segment for sustained market leadership throughout the forecast period. The projected production of electronic PCA pumps is expected to significantly outpace that of mechanical pumps. For instance, in the base year of 2025, electronic PCA pumps are estimated to account for approximately 4.2 million units in production, while mechanical pumps would be around 1.3 million units. By 2033, this gap is expected to widen further, with electronic PCA pump production potentially reaching 6.2 million units, compared to 1.6 million units for mechanical pumps. This clearly indicates the overwhelming preference and growing adoption of electronic PCA technology in the global market.
